What quantity of electrons in moles is needed to discharge two moles of aluminum from aluminum oxide (AI 2O3)
Answer Details
In order to discharge two moles of aluminum from aluminum oxide (Al2O3), each Al3+ ion in the Al2O3 must be reduced to Al metal, which requires the gain of three electrons per Al3+ ion. Therefore, for two moles of aluminum, there are 2 x Avogadro's number (6.022 x 1023) of Al3+ ions that need to be reduced, and each of these requires 3 electrons. Thus, the total number of electrons needed is 2 x Avogadro's number x 3 = 3.612 x 1024 electrons, which can be expressed as 6 moles of electrons. Therefore, the correct answer is 6.
